
The Executive Office of the Council of Arab InformationMinisters will hold on Tuesday its second meeting at the headquarters of the ArabLeague General Secretariat under the chairmanship of Saudi Minister of Culture andInformation Dr Abdul Aziz bin Mohieddin Khoja.Member states of the office comprise Qatar, Egypt, Kuwait, Jordan, UAE, Bahrain,Saudi Arabia and Morocco.The meeting will discuss, over two days, the draft agenda of the 45th session of theCouncil of Arab information ministers scheduled for next Thursday under JordanianInformation Minister Mohammed Al-Momni .Arab League Assistant Secretary-General and Head of Media and Communications Sector Haifa Abu Ghazala said the Executive Office will discuss over two days thedraft agenda which includes 16 items foremost of which being the follow-up of theimplementation of the Arab summit resolutions in the area of information andfollow-up of the implementation of the new Arab media plan abroad.In a statement she said an item on the agenda will discuss the Palestinian issue andhow to support it in media, in addition to support of a number of Arab countries inthe field of media.
